Diop has made an impressive start since joining West Ham from Toulouse in a £22m deal in June. PSG want to bolster their ranks of talented young French players and have been monitoring the 21-yearold for some time. The Ligue 1 champions believe they could face competitio­n from Manchester United after manager Jose Mourinho called Diop a ‘monster’ after his team lost at West Ham. Earlier this month Diop, who has a Moroccan mother and a Senegalese father, confirmed he wants to play internatio­nal football for France.
